要在Linux容器中使用Electron Forge打包macOS发行版本的Electron应用程序,你可以按照以下步骤操作:

  1. 首先,确保你的Linux容器已经安装了必要的开发工具,如Node.js和npm。

  2. 在终端中使用npm全局安装Electron Forge:

    npm install -g electron-forge
    
  3. 在你的Electron应用程序的根目录下,运行以下命令以初始化Electron Forge项目:

    electron-forge init
    

    这将创建一个新的Electron Forge项目,并在项目目录中生成一些必要的文件和文件夹。

  4. 进入新创建的项目目录:

    cd your-electron-app
    
  5. 打开package.json文件,并确保electron-builder配置中的"mac"平台被设置为true:

    "build": {
      "mac": true
    }
    
  6. 在终端中运行以下命令以安装项目的依赖项:

    npm install
    
  7. 接下来,使用以下命令构建Electron应用程序的macOS发行版本:

    electron-forge make --targets=darwin
    

    这将在项目目录的out/make/文件夹中生成macOS发行版本的Electron应用程序。

  8. 完成后,你可以将生成的应用程序文件复制到macOS系统中进行测试或分发。

请注意,由于在Linux容器中构建macOS应用程序需要使用交叉编译工具链等额外配置,所以构建过程可能会比较复杂。你可能需要参考Electron Forge的文档或其他资源来解决任何遇到的问题

如何在linux容器中使用electron-forge打包macos发行版本的electron应用程序

原文地址: https://www.cveoy.top/t/topic/hQ6w 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录